XA Hydra (xa-hydra) wrote : 22.04 - Videos ‘cannot find’ any videos (VLC works fine) - totem crashed with SIGSEGV in g_slice_alloc()

Attempting to open videos in multiple formats (tried .webm and .mp4 so far) results in ‘specified movie could not be found’ errors in Videos.

I’ve moved them into multiple folders with the same result. If I hit the upper left button ’ < ’ I can see the file just fine
